How to Forge a Career as a Successful Artist Representative- A Comprehensive Guide

How to become an artist representative is a question that many aspiring individuals often ask themselves. As an artist representative, you play a crucial role in promoting and managing the careers of artists, ensuring their work reaches the right audience and provides them with the opportunities they deserve. In this article, we will explore the steps and skills required to embark on a career as an artist representative, helping you navigate the industry and establish a successful career path.

First and foremost, it is essential to have a deep passion for the arts and a genuine interest in the work of artists. This passion will drive you to work tirelessly in promoting their talent and supporting their growth. To begin your journey, consider the following steps:

1. Educate Yourself: Gain a strong understanding of the art industry by studying art history, marketing, and business management. This knowledge will help you navigate the complexities of the art world and effectively represent your clients.

2. Build a Network: Attend art exhibitions, galleries, and events to meet artists, gallery owners, curators, and other professionals in the industry. Networking is crucial for establishing connections and finding potential clients.

3. Learn the Art of Negotiation: As an artist representative, you will often be involved in negotiations regarding contracts, sales, and exhibitions. Develop strong negotiation skills to ensure the best outcomes for your clients.

4. Develop Marketing and Communication Skills: An artist representative must be adept at promoting their clients’ work through various channels, including social media, press releases, and networking events. Learn how to craft compelling narratives and communicate the unique value of each artist’s work.

5. Get Experience: Consider volunteering or interning at galleries, art fairs, or art-related organizations to gain practical experience in the field. This will help you understand the day-to-day operations and provide insight into the industry.

6. Create a Portfolio: As an artist representative, you will need to showcase your ability to promote and manage talent. Build a portfolio that highlights your experience, skills, and the artists you have represented.

7. Establish a Business Plan: Develop a clear business plan that outlines your goals, target market, and strategies for growth. This plan will serve as a roadmap for your career and help you stay focused on your objectives.

8. Stay Informed: Keep up with industry trends, new artists, and emerging markets. This knowledge will enable you to offer valuable insights to your clients and stay ahead of the competition.

9. Build a Strong Reputation: As an artist representative, your reputation is everything. Be professional, reliable, and dedicated to your clients’ success. Word of mouth can be a powerful tool in the art industry.

10. Continuous Learning: The art world is constantly evolving, so it is essential to stay updated on new technologies, marketing strategies, and industry changes. Attend workshops, seminars, and conferences to enhance your skills and knowledge.

By following these steps and honing your skills, you can embark on a fulfilling career as an artist representative. Remember, passion, dedication, and perseverance are key to success in this competitive field.
